Description:
A must-have guide for anyone working with landscapes, Sustainable Landscape Management eases the transition of the landscape industry into a new era of green consciousness. Filled with examples that illustrate best practices, the book provides a practical framework for the development of sustainable management strategies from design to execution and , eventually, to maintenance in an effort to construct landscapes that function more efficiently and minimize the impact on the environment. Sustainable Landscape Management includes an overview of sustainable design and construction techniques as the basis for the maintenance and management of constructed landscapes; coverage of ecosystem development, managing landscape beds, managing trees and shrubs, and lawn care; an entire chapter devoted to issues associated with the use of chemicals in landscape management; and guidance on retrofitting existing landscapes for sustainability.
